Will too much urine on the pregnancy test stick cause errors? Will too much urine on the pregnancy test stick affect the results?

When using a pregnancy test stick, as long as the urine does not exceed the detection line and does not spill onto the display area, a little more or less will not have much impact. However, if it exceeds the detection line, it may have a certain impact on the result.

Will too much urine on the pregnancy test be wrong?

Within the urine range specified in the instructions, a little more will actually make the verification result more accurate.

The most accurate sample for measurement is the first urine discharged in the morning. If you are really pregnant, the HCG content in the morning urine is the highest, so the result is the most reliable. Urine should be collected in a clean and dry container to avoid affecting the measurement results.

Will too much urine on the pregnancy test affect the result?

The urine volume should not exceed the max line. If the urine does not reach the display area, it will not affect the result.

Some pregnancy test sticks are used in a way that the tester aims at the urine suction hole and urinates directly on it. Therefore, sometimes the urine volume is not well controlled and may lead to too much urine. In this case, the result will not be affected, because the pregnancy test stick uses the reaction presented by the combination of single and multiple HCG antibodies in the device and antigens in the urine to determine whether the pregnancy is present. As long as there is a certain amount of urine, it can be tested even if you urinate too much or directly insert the urine suction hole into the urine cup. Just avoid letting the urine reach the display area.

How much urine is needed for a pregnancy test stick

1. Direct urine spray

If the instructions for using the urine test on the pregnancy test stick require the tester to urinate directly into the urine absorption hole, then the urine only needs to be poured into the urine absorption area and avoid the display area to be considered valid.

2. Urine dripping

If the instructions for using the urine pregnancy test stick require the tester to use a plastic straw to suck up the urine and drop it into the small hole in the sample area, then about 3 drops of urine need to drip into the urine suction hole to be considered valid.

3. Insert urine cup

If the instructions for using the urine pregnancy test stick require the tester to collect the urine in a small cup and then insert the sample area at one end of the test paper into the cup, then make sure that the sample area contacts the urine and does not exceed the max line, then it is considered valid.

When is the most accurate pregnancy test?

Usually, it is most accurate to use a pregnancy test stick when your period is 7 to 10 days late.

Because pregnancy test sticks mainly determine whether a woman is pregnant by detecting the HCG content in the urine of women of childbearing age, and since the amount of HCG emitted by different women varies, using pregnancy test sticks for testing too early is likely to result in inaccurate test results. The concentration of HCG in women's urine is highest when the menstruation is delayed by 7 to 10 days, so the test results obtained are often the most accurate.
